java云服务器开发,从零开始,Java云服务器环境搭建与开发指南
- 综合资讯
- 2025-03-26 14:40:47
- 2

本指南旨在从零开始指导读者进行Java云服务器开发,内容涵盖环境搭建、配置与开发流程,旨在帮助开发者快速掌握Java云服务器相关技能。...
本指南旨在从零开始指导读者进行java云服务器开发,内容涵盖环境搭建、配置与开发流程,旨在帮助开发者快速掌握Java云服务器相关技能。
随着互联网技术的飞速发展,Java作为一门成熟的编程语言,在云计算领域发挥着越来越重要的作用,本文将详细介绍如何在云服务器上搭建Java开发环境,并针对Java开发过程中的常见问题进行解答,旨在帮助读者快速入门Java云服务器开发。
云服务器选择
-
云服务器平台:目前市面上主流的云服务器平台有阿里云、腾讯云、华为云等,根据个人需求选择合适的云服务器平台,这里以阿里云为例。
-
配置选择:根据项目需求选择合适的CPU、内存、硬盘等配置,Java开发对CPU和内存的要求较高,建议选择至少2核CPU、4GB内存的云服务器。
-
操作系统:Java开发主要使用Linux操作系统,因此选择Linux发行版作为云服务器操作系统,常用的Linux发行版有CentOS、Ubuntu、Debian等。
图片来源于网络,如有侵权联系删除
Java环境搭建
安装Java运行环境
(1)登录云服务器,使用SSH客户端连接到服务器。
(2)执行以下命令,下载并安装Java运行环境:
sudo yum install java-1.8.0-openjdk -y
(3)查看Java版本:
java -version
安装Java开发工具包(JDK)
(1)下载Java开发工具包(JDK):
cd /usr/local
sudo wget https://download.java.net/java/GA/jdk18/0/d4a29897-8dce-4eb0-9bba-5b7c34a9c5c7/openjdk-18_linux-x64_bin.tar.gz
(2)解压JDK:
sudo tar -zxvf openjdk-18_linux-x64_bin.tar.gz
(3)设置JDK环境变量:
sudo vi /etc/profile
在文件末尾添加以下内容:
export JAVA_HOME=/usr/local/openjdk-18
export PATH=$JAVA_HOME/bin:$PATH
(4)使环境变量生效:
source /etc/profile
(5)查看JDK版本:
java -version
开发工具安装
安装Eclipse
(1)下载Eclipse IDE for Java Developers:
cd /usr/local
sudo wget https://www.eclipse.org/downloads/download.php?file=/eclipse/downloads/drops/R/eclipse-ide-jee-2023-03/R/eclipse-ide-jee-2023-03-R-win32-x86_64.zip
(2)解压Eclipse:
sudo unzip eclipse-ide-jee-2023-03-R-win32-x86_64.zip
(3)配置Eclipse:
在Eclipse安装目录下,找到eclipse.exe,右键选择“以管理员身份运行”。
安装Git
(1)下载Git安装包:
cd /usr/local
sudo wget https://github.com/git/git/releases/download/v2.30.0/git-2.30.0.tar.gz
(2)解压Git:
图片来源于网络,如有侵权联系删除
sudo tar -zxvf git-2.30.0.tar.gz
(3)编译安装Git:
cd git-2.30.0
sudo ./configure
sudo make
sudo make install
(4)查看Git版本:
git --version
常见问题解答
云服务器登录失败
原因:密码输入错误或SSH密钥配置错误。
解决方法:
(1)检查密码是否输入正确。
(2)检查SSH密钥是否配置正确,确保公钥文件已添加到云服务器的~/.ssh/authorized_keys
文件中。
Java环境变量未生效
原因:环境变量配置错误或未使环境变量生效。
解决方法:
(1)检查环境变量配置是否正确。
(2)执行source /etc/profile
使环境变量生效。
Eclipse无法启动
原因:Eclipse安装路径包含空格或权限不足。
解决方法:
(1)检查Eclipse安装路径是否包含空格,如包含,则将Eclipse安装到不含空格的路径。
(2)检查Eclipse安装路径的权限,确保当前用户有读写权限。
本文详细介绍了在云服务器上搭建Java开发环境的过程,包括云服务器选择、Java环境搭建、开发工具安装以及常见问题解答,希望本文能帮助读者快速入门Java云服务器开发,为后续项目开发奠定基础。
本文链接:https://www.zhitaoyun.cn/1906673.html
发表评论